Understanding What a Personal Injury Law Firm Does
A personal injury law firm focuses on helping victims who have been hurt due to someone else’s negligence. Whether it’s a car crash, slip and fall, or workplace accident, these firms handle the legal process while you focus on recovery.
They investigate what happened, collect evidence, and build a strong case on your behalf. More importantly, they communicate with insurance companies — who often try to minimize payouts — and negotiate for the highest possible settlement.
In simple terms, your lawyer becomes your advocate, ensuring you’re not taken advantage of when you’re at your most vulnerable.

What to Expect During the Legal Process
Many accident victims feel overwhelmed when they first contact a lawyer, but knowing what to expect helps ease that anxiety. Here’s a general outline of how your case will likely proceed:
- Free Consultation: Most firms offer a free first meeting where you can discuss your accident and potential claim.
- Case Evaluation: Your attorney will assess your injuries, liability, and the available evidence to determine your claim’s strength.
- Investigation: The legal team will gather police reports, witness statements, medical records, and other important details.
- Negotiation: Before going to court, your lawyer will attempt to settle your case through discussions with the insurance company.
- Litigation (if needed): If the insurer refuses a fair offer, your attorney will take the case to court to fight for full compensation.
This process may seem lengthy, but with the right firm by your side, you’ll always know where your case stands.

How a Personal Injury Lawyer Maximizes Your Compensation
Insurance companies are skilled at reducing payouts, but your lawyer knows how to counter that. They ensure you’re compensated for more than just your medical bills.
Your claim may include:
- Medical expenses (current and future)
- Lost wages and reduced earning capacity
- Pain and suffering
- Property damage
- Rehabilitation and therapy costs
By calculating all the ways the accident has impacted your life, your attorney can build a strong case for full compensation.
